On 2008-02-11 10:41:56, Jeremy Evans <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> wrote: > This is a new port for aqualung, an advanced music player supporting all > major audio formats (and many minor ones). It is the only open source > audio program that I'm aware of that has full support for Replaygain. > > I've been working with the Aqualung development team since October to > get it fully supported on OpenBSD. All my patches have been accepted > upstream, and yesterday they released a beta version that fully supports > OpenBSD. > > Homepage: http://aqualung.factorial.hu/ > > Tested on i386. Works fine but increasing the font size causes the text display widgets to overlap the volume and balance knobs. Also, even with all font sizes increased some fonts remain at their original size; buttons and the right-click menu for example. Disabling skin support doesn't seem to change anything.
